Acerca deste libro electrónico

A tale of international espionage, computer hacking and strategic subterfuge. The plot twists and turns, involving several Nation States, following a piece of malware virus designed to disable satellite locating devices in orbit. Two mercenary hackers sell their time to the highest bidders. This is offset by a developing relationship with one of the hackers and the owner's son who works for the manufacturer of the location satellites. Unbeknown to both, they each believe in the spiritual doctrine of The Law of Attraction, and incorporate this principle within the mainframe of their server. What emerges is a cat and mouse game of spiritual versus conventional computer solutions.

Acerca do autor

Len Marshall was born in Birmingham in 1959 and grew up on a local council estate. He attended a local Secondary modern School where he was diagnosed with Dyslexia and struggled to cope in main stream education. However and despite this he went on to study at the prestigious Warwick University and obtained an honours degree in Politics and Economics. Len has worked in sales and retail most of his working life and recently he became self-employed. He first discovered a spiritual understanding of life and studied the wonders of the human mind. Specialising in the Power of visualisation and the elements needed for success in the Universal Law of Attraction. He became a specialist in this area over twenty five years ago. This is decades before the recent surge of interest. He has a great interest in global politics and World Nation state development and has extensive knowledge of the intriguing operations of computer technology. Len has hands on interest in a local charity in his spare time. The charity specialises in brain injuries and the after effects of this condition and most recently became one of the trustees board.
